Vilnius's hidden geological wonder — a dramatic 65-meter high sandy cliff carved by the Vilnia River, also known as Lithuania's 'Grand Canyon' and accessible within the city limits.
The Pūčkoriai Exposure (also called the Pūčkoriai Outcrop) is Vilnius's most dramatic geological feature — a towering 65-meter-high cliff of glacial sediments exposed by millennia of erosion by the Vilnia River. The sheer scale of the exposed sandy cliff face, revealing layers of sand, gravel, and clay deposited during the last Ice Age, has earned it the informal nickname 'Lithuania's Grand Canyon.'
Remarkably, this geological wonder is located within the Vilnius city limits, in the Pavilniai Regional Park. A network of trails leads to viewpoints above and below the cliff. The exposure is an active geological feature — sections regularly collapse, revealing fresh layers and creating a constantly changing landscape.

Visitor Tips
- 1Stay on marked trails — the cliff edge is dangerous
- 2The lower viewpoint is most impressive
- 3Accessible by public transport from central Vilnius
- 4The Vilnia River path continues to other scenic spots
